The Poggio Anima white wines are named after religious archangels while the reds are named after fallen angels. Each wine was specifically named for the persona of the grape, region and style, and each wine is made from a single-vineyard and dominant single variety, and represents its indigenous place of origin.
APPEARANCE Ruby coloured.
AROMA Notes of cherries, plums and blueberries.
PALATE Well balanced on the palate with lots of red fruit and spice characters, soft tannins and a long, elegant finish.
FOOD MATCHING To be enjoyed at its best with grilled lamb, a nice steak, a vegetarian risotto or even meaty fish dishes.
REGION NOTES Located in central Sicily, in the provence of Caltanissetta, at about 500 metres above sea level. The altitude, together with the distance from sea, provides for excellent diurnal variety where the warm Sicilian sun is alternated with fresh, cool evenings, ensuring great conditions for ripening the grapes. The vines are planted south-faceing following the vertical trellis system on sandy and clay-rich soil using guyot pruning.
GRAPES/BLEND: 100% Nero d'Avola.
VINIFICATION De-stemming and maceration for 12-15 days at 25C° with frequent delestage. Soft press and vinification in temperature controlled stainless steel vats. Deuxieme passage in french and american oak for 3 months.
